Berlin (dpa) - A camera that costs more than a new car is the latest status symbol from German luxury camera maker Leica.

The enhanced version of its Leica S (Type 007) medium-format camera has a light sensor five times bigger than a normal APS-C single-lens reflex, a resolution of 37.5 megapixels and light sensitivity that ranges up to ISO 12 500.
 
But as this baby nestles in your hand, the number you are most likely to have in mind is the price. It retails for about 16,700 dollars in Germany, more than for many of the four-door hatchbacks out on the road.
 
Thanks in part to the aid of a 2GB memory buffer, the Leica S has  aburst frequency of up to 3.5 frames per second.
 
It comes with a stereo microphone and records full-HD video at up to 30 frames a second or 4K video at 24 frames a second. The Leica S is equipped with integrated Wi-Fi and a GPS position sensor.
